Dutch artist and innovator Daan Roosegaarde is a creative thinker and maker of social designs which explore the relation between people, technology and space and best known for creating landscapes of the future. He founded Studio Roosegaarde in 2007, where he works with his team of designers and engineers towards a better future.Daan is a Young Global Leader at the World Economic Forum and featured by Forbes and Good 100 as a creative change maker. Roosegaarde was also 2018’s keynote speaker at Dubai Design Week.In this episode, he discusses his innovative practice which merges people, technology and space to create a better world. He is the creator of smart highways, virtual floods and smog sucking towers. He examines and activates solutions to improve daily life in urban environments.Listen to learn more about his innovative works and his grand ambitions for a project for the Dubai Expo 2020.Enjoy the show!
